1 Saamu. Orin. Fún ìyàsímímọ́ Tẹmpili. Ti Dafidi. Èmi yóò kókìkí i rẹ, Olúwa, nítorí ìwọ ni ó gbé mi lékè tí ìwọ kò sì jẹ́ kí àwọn ọ̀tá mi kí ó yọ̀ mí.
“A psalm, a song at the dedication of the temple, of David.” I will extol thee, O Lord; for thou hast lifted me up, and hast not suffered my enemies to rejoice over me.
2 Olúwa Ọlọ́run mi, èmi ké pè ọ́ fún ìrànlọ́wọ́, ìwọ sì ti wò mí sàn.
O Lord my God, I cried loudly unto thee, and thou hast healed me.
3 Olúwa, ìwọ ti yọ ọkàn mi jáde kúrò nínú isà òkú, mú mi padà bọ̀ sípò alààyè kí èmi má ba à lọ sínú ihò. (Sheol h7585)
O Lord, thou hast brought up from the nether world my soul: thou hast kept me alive, that I should not go down to the pit. (Sheol h7585)
4 Kọ orin ìyìn sí Olúwa, ẹ̀yin olódodo; kí ẹ sì fi ọpẹ́ fún orúkọ rẹ̀ mímọ́.
Sing unto the Lord, O ye his pious ones, and give thanks to the memorial of his holiness.
5 Nítorí pé ìbínú rẹ̀ wà fún ìgbà díẹ̀, ojúrere rẹ̀ wà títí ayérayé; ẹkún lè pẹ́ títí di alẹ́, ṣùgbọ́n ayọ̀ yóò wá ní òwúrọ̀.
For his anger is momentary, [but] life is in his favor: in the evening [cometh] weeping to stay for a night, but in the morning, there is joyful song.
6 Ní ìgbà ayé mi, mo wí pé, “a kì yóò ṣí mi ní ipò padà.”
And I had said indeed in my prosperity, I shall never be moved.
7 Nípa ojúrere rẹ, Olúwa, ìwọ ti gbé mi kalẹ̀ bí òkè tí ó ní agbára; ìwọ pa ojú rẹ mọ́, àyà sì fò mí.
Lord, by thy favor hadst thou caused my mountain to stand in strength: thou didst hide thy face, [and] I was terrified.
8 Sí ọ Olúwa, ni mo ké pè é; àti sí Olúwa ni mo sọkún fún àánú:
Unto thee, O Lord, will I call; and unto the Lord will I make supplication.
9 “Èrè kí ni ó wà nínú ikú ìparun mi, nínú lílọ sí ihò mi? Eruku yóò a yìn ọ́ bí? Ǹjẹ́ yóò sọ nípa òdodo rẹ?
What profit is there in my blood, when I go down to the grave? Shall the dust thank thee? shall it announce thy truth?
10 Gbọ́, Olúwa, kí o sì ṣàánú fún mi; ìwọ Olúwa, jẹ́ olùrànlọ́wọ́ mi.”
Hear, O Lord, and be gracious unto me: Lord, be thou a helper unto me.
11 Ìwọ ti yí ìkáàánú mi di ijó fún mi; ìwọ sì ti bọ́ aṣọ ọ̀fọ̀ mi, o sì fi aṣọ ayọ̀ wọ̀ mí,
Thou hast changed my mourning into dancing for me; thou hast loosened my sack-cloth, and girded me with joy.
12 nítorí ìdí èyí ni kí ọkàn mi máa yìn ọ́, kí o má sì ṣe dákẹ́. Ìwọ Olúwa Ọlọ́run mi, èmi yóò máa fi ọpẹ́ fún ọ títí láé.
To the end that my glorious soul may sing praise to thee, and never be silent. O Lord my God, for ever will I give thanks unto thee.
